Waynesboro Work Force

Waynesboro employed civilians and specifically employed female civilians by worker class, place of work versus place of residence (state, county), and veteran status by era of service.


Class of worker

Number

Percent

Employed civilians 16 and over

1,688

100.0%

Private for-profit wage and salary workers

1,233

73.0%

Employees of own corporation

51

3.0%

Private not-for-profit wage and salary workers

49

2.9%

Local government workers

108

6.4%

State government workers

148

8.8%

Federal government workers

23

1.4%

Self-employed

127

7.5%

Agriculture, forestry, fishing, hunting

9

0.5%

Unpaid family workers

0

0.0%
